Indications & Clinical Uses

Letrozole acts on the estrogen‑dependent pathway of breast cancer, providing endocrine therapy for hormone‑responsive disease.

  • Postmenopausal estrogen receptor‑positive breast cancer: lowers recurrence risk and slows disease progression.
  • Adjuvant treatment of hormone‑responsive breast cancer: improves disease‑free survival after surgery.
  • Metastatic breast cancer in postmenopausal women: delays tumor growth and extends survival.

How It Works

  • Letrozole is a reversible, non‑steroidal inhibitor of the aromatase enzyme. By binding to the enzyme's active site, it blocks the conversion of androgens to estrogens in peripheral tissues, leading to markedly reduced circulating estrogen levels. The resulting hypo‑estrogenic state deprives estrogen‑dependent tumor cells of growth stimulation, thereby inhibiting tumor proliferation.

Side Effects

Letrozole may cause a range of adverse reactions, from mild to severe. Patients should be monitored for both common and serious events.

Common Side Effects

  • Hot flashes: transient episodes of intense warmth.
  • Joint and muscle pain: arthralgia and myalgia.
  • Fatigue: persistent tiredness.
  • Nausea: mild to moderate upset stomach.
  • Headache: occasional throbbing pain.
  • Dizziness: light‑headed sensation.

Serious or Rare Side Effects

  • Severe liver injury: jaundice, elevated enzymes.
  • Pulmonary embolism: sudden shortness of breath.
  • Bone fracture: increased risk due to reduced bone density.
  • Allergic reaction: rash, swelling, or anaphylaxis.
  • Elevated cholesterol: hyperlipidaemia.
  • Cardiac arrhythmia: QT prolongation.

Precautions & Warnings

Before initiating Letrozol Orifarm, clinicians should assess patient-specific risk factors and monitor therapy closely.

  • Bone health monitoring: perform baseline and periodic DEXA scans.
  • Liver function assessment: check transaminases prior to and during treatment.
  • Cardiovascular risk evaluation: monitor blood pressure and lipid profile.
  • Pregnancy avoidance: contraindicated in pregnancy (Category X).
  • Elderly caution: start at lowest effective dose and monitor for toxicity.
